The Anatomy of a Jewelry Sale

Before we get to the nitty-gritty, let's understand the different types of jewelry sales you'll encounter. Knowing the difference between a closeout sale, a seasonal sale, and a going-out-of-business sale can help you make informed decisions.

Closeout Sales

Closeout sales happen when a retailer wants to clear out old inventory to make way for new stock. These sales usually occur at the end of a season or when a particular design is no longer popular. You can find some real steals at closeout sales, but be prepared for limited sizes and colors.

Seasonal Sales

Seasonal sales are planned events that occur at specific times of the year, like Black Friday or Valentine's Day. Retailers offer significant discounts to attract customers and boost sales. These sales often have a broader selection than closeout sales, but the discounts might not be as deep.

Going-Out-of-Business Sales

Going-out-of-business sales (GOB) happen when a retailer is closing its doors for good. These sales can offer unbeatable discounts, sometimes up to 80% off. However, keep in mind that once the inventory is gone, it's gone for good. Also, be wary of GOB sales that seem too good to be true – they might be a sign of a struggling business.

Insider Tips for Jewelry Sale Shopping

Now that you know the different types of sales, let's share some insider tips to help you make the most of your jewelry shopping spree.

Plan Ahead

Sales events don't last forever, so plan your shopping trip in advance. Check store websites for sale start and end dates, and make a list of the pieces you want to try on. This way, you won't waste time browsing and might even miss out on a great deal.

Know Your Budget

Set a budget before you hit the stores, and stick to it. It's easy to get carried away with all the shiny things, but remember, even a 50% discount on a $500 necklace is still $250. Don't let the excitement of a sale lead you to overspend.

Inspect the Quality

Inspect the quality of the jewelry, even if it's on sale. A good deal isn't worth it if the piece is poorly made or likely to break. Check for loose stones, tarnished metals, or uneven settings. If something feels off, it probably is.

Try On Different Sizes

Try on different sizes to find the perfect fit. Jewelry sales often have limited stock, so don't be afraid to ask a sales associate for a different size if the one you're trying on doesn't fit quite right.

Take Photos

Take photos of the jewelry you're interested in, along with the price tag. This will help you keep track of the pieces you like and make it easier to compare prices if you're shopping at multiple stores.

How to Spot a Real Bargain

Now that you know when to shop and how to shop, let's talk about spotting a real bargain. Here are some signs that you've found a genuine steal:

  1. 1. Original Price: Check the original price of the item. If it's significantly lower than the retail price, you might be looking at a real bargain.
  2. 2. Quality: High-quality materials and craftsmanship don't go on sale often. If you find a piece with excellent quality at a discounted price, snap it up!
  3. 3. Limited Stock: When a retailer is running low on inventory, they might offer deeper discounts to clear out the remaining stock. If you see a piece with limited sizes or quantities, it could be a sign of a real bargain.
  4. 4. Rare Designs: Unique or hard-to-find designs are often marked down because they don't sell as quickly as more popular pieces. If you find a one-of-a-kind design at a discount, you might have found a real gem.

Online vs. In-Store Jewelry Sales

Before you hit the stores or click that 'add to cart' button, consider the pros and cons of shopping for jewelry sales online vs. in-store.

In-Store Sales

Pros: - Try on and inspect the jewelry in person - Immediate gratification – walk out with your purchase - Can negotiate prices with a sales associate

Cons: - Crowded stores and long lines - Limited selection, especially during closeout sales - Less flexibility to compare prices and read reviews

Online Sales

Pros: - Convenience – shop from the comfort of your home - Ability to compare prices and read reviews - Often find exclusive online discounts

Cons: - Can't try on or inspect the jewelry in person - Wait for delivery, and potentially return shipping if needed - Less room for negotiation on pricing
